Abstract

An upright piano includes a piano case having an upper front panel, a left side panel, a right side panel, and a top lid. The upper front panel is pivotally mounted below and generally abutting the top lid. A keyboard is supported by the piano case and has a plurality of keys. A keyboard lid has a width substantially equal to a width of the upper front panel. The piano includes left and right upper front panel strips disposed on the corresponding left and right side panels. The upper front panel is pivotally attached to the left and right upper front panel strips to rotate between a closed position and an open position. The upper front panel is substantially parallel to and substantially in between the left and right upper front panel strips while in the closed position.

Claims (13)

1. An upright piano comprising:

a piano case having an upper front panel, a left side panel, a right side panel, and a top lid, the upper front panel being pivotally mounted below and generally abutting the top lid;

a keyboard supported by the piano case, the keyboard having left and right keyboard arms and a plurality of keys;

a keyboard lid operable to pivot between a closed position covering the keys and an open position providing access to the keys, the keyboard lid having a width substantially equal to a width of the upper front panel; and

left and right upper front panel strips fixedly mounted to the corresponding left and right side panels above and substantially parallel to the corresponding left and right keyboard arms;

wherein the upper front panel is removably and pivotally supported by the left and right upper front panel strips to rotate between a closed position and an open position, the upper front panel being generally parallel to and substantially between the left and right upper front panel strips while in the closed position, the upper front panel operable to rest against the key lid while the key lid and the upper front panel are each in their respective open positions.

2. The upright piano of claim 1 , wherein the upper front panel defines a smooth uninterrupted front surface.

3. The upright piano of claim 2 , wherein the upper front panel comprises a polyester finish.

4. The upright piano of claim 3 , wherein the left upper front panel strip has a surface substantially co-planar with a corresponding surface of the left keyboard arm, and the right upper front panel strip has a surface substantially co-planar with a corresponding surface of the right keyboard arm.

5. The upright piano of claim 4 , wherein the left and right upper front panel strips have substantially the same width as the corresponding left and right keyboard arms.

6. The upright piano of claim 1 , wherein the left and right upper front panel strips engage on inwardly facing sides of the respective left and right side panels.

7. The upright piano of claim 1 , wherein the left and right upper front panel strips engage on front facing sides of the respective left and right side panels.

8. The upright piano of claim 1 , wherein each upper front panel strip and its associated side panel together define a substantially L-shaped configuration in top view.
